Star Ratings for residential aged care have been introduced by the Australian Government Department of Health, Disability, and Ageing to assist older individuals and their representatives in making informed decisions about aged care services. This system aims to provide transparency and guidance for selecting suitable aged care facilities across Australia.
The Star Ratings framework encompasses four key sub-categories that evaluate different aspects of aged care homes: Residents’ Experience, Compliance, Staffing, and Quality Measures. By utilizing these ratings, individuals can compare and assess the performance of various aged care providers to make well-informed choices that align with their preferences and needs.

By utilizing the ‘Find a provider’ tool, individuals can access the Star Ratings of aged care homes, providing an overview of the overall rating and specific sub-category ratings. This tool empowers individuals to conduct thorough research and select a facility that best aligns with their preferences and requirements.
For those seeking further information or assistance regarding Star Ratings, the My Aged Care Contact Centre is available to provide support and guidance. Additionally, residential aged care providers can access assistance through the My Aged Care Service Provider and Assessor Helpline for any inquiries or support needs.
